Gold price down by Rs 400 per tola today



KATHMANDU: The price of gold has decreased by Rs 400 per tola in the domestic market today.

According to the Federation of Nepal Gold and Silver Dealers’ Association, the price of the hallmark gold is being sold at Rs 97,800 per tola today.

The price of the yellow metal was 98,200 per tola on Wednesday.

Similarly, the price of worked gold is Rs 97,300 and silver Rs 1,270 per tola today.
